Interesting facts about infrastructure

Public transport is very well developed in the canton of Fribourg. The journey from the capital of Fribourg, Fribourg City, to Bern-Belp Airport takes approx. 1h 5' by train and 45 minutes by car. The following motorways pass through the canton: A1 towards Geneva / St. Margrethen and A12 towards Vevey / Bern.

Key facts about the real estate market

If you want to settle in the Fribourg area, you are well advised to start looking for a flat in good time.

In the following section, we have put together the most important figures concerning the housing market in the canton of Fribourg.

  • Rent: According to the Federal Statistical Office (BFS), the average net rent (without incidental expenses) for a 3-room flat was roughly 1152 francs in 2013. This puts the canton of Fribourg in 14th place out of 26 in the ranking of rents from cheapest to most expensive. The canton of Jura is in the lead with 861 francs.
  • Shortage of housing: According to the Federal Statistical Office (BFS), the vacancy rate was about 0.96 per cent in 2015. If this rate is higher than one per cent, there is no housing shortage. This means that the supply of rental property in the canton of Fribourg is short.
  • Housing construction: According to the Federal Statistical Office (BFS), 6.9 new flats were built for every thousand inhabitants in 2012. This is more than the Swiss average of 5.6.
